Charitable objects

The objects of the society shall be: 1. to advance, improve, develop and maintain public education in, and appreciation of, the art and science of music in all its aspects by any means the trustees see fit, including through the presentation of public concerts and recitals; 2. to further such charitable purpose or purposes as the trustees in their absolute discretion shall think fit but in particular through the making of grants and donations.

Governing document: CONSTITUTION ADOPTED 15 SEPTEMBER 2008
